What is HCM?
Human Capital Management is
The acquisition, deployment, development, retention, motivation,
and empowerment
of
The skills, abilities, experience, and knowledge of the enterprise’s
workforce
and includes
A strategy that measures the contribution of human capital to the
success of the enterprise

Organization Management allows analyzing
and creating organizational plan for the
organization
Organization Management allows creating a
complete model of the organization and its
reporting structure for a valid period

Organization Management is an integral part
of R/3 and is integrated with other
components of SAP HR
Organization plan provides structural and
personnel model of the organization

Organization
plan
is
created
organization units and positions

using

Organization plan helps in
•Describing
structural
relationships
between various organization units
•Describing
reporting
relationships
between the positions
Unlimited number of plan versions can be
created

Current Employee data should be maintained
Employees past, present and future data can be
maintained in Personnel Administration
Personnel Administration acts as a central and an
easily accessible administrative tool for employee
data
Helps in maintaining systematic and transparent data
which is required for making sound personnel
decision
All basic functions like hiring, transfer, promotion etc
can be maintained
Structure in Personnel
Administration
 The organizational structures of PA is
divided into:
 Enterprise structure
 Personnel structure
 Pay scale structure
 Wage types
 User authorizations

TIME MANAGEMENT – OVER VIEW
Personnel Time Management component offers support
in performing all HR process involving the planning,
recording and valuation of employee’s work performed
and absence times
Time Management encompasses :
Work Schedules
Time Recording and Administration
Attendance and Absence counting
Attendance and Absence Quotas
Time evaluation

Payroll is used to calculate remuneration for work
performed by individual employees
Payroll is a series of accounting transactions dealing
with the process of paying employees for services
rendered,
after
processing
the
various
requirements for withholding of money from the
employees for
- payment of payroll taxes
- insurance premiums
- employee benefits
- garnishments and other deductions
